FLORA OF VIETNAM
Orchidaceae
Dendrobium fimbriatum Hook.
Vietnam, Quang Tri Prov., Huong Hoa Distr.,
Huong Viet Municipality, to N of Sa Mui pass,
around point 16°51′14″N 106°34′13″E at elevation
550-650 m a.s.l.
Remnants of primary broad-leaved evergreen
lowland forest on rocky remnant highly eroded
solid marble-like limestone hills and low mountains
with very steep slopes and vertical cliffs.
Lithophyte and epiphyte on mossy trees on vertical
shady cliff. Flowers yellow, lip with chestnut center. Not rare.
